JENNIE'S GREEN BEAN CASSEROLE

This is my absolute favorite version of green bean casserole. I've brought this to many potlucks and I am always asked for the recipe. My mushroom-phobic DH even loves this dish!

Time 50m

Yield 8-10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 lb fresh green beans
1 tablespoon butter
2 tablespoons finely chopped onions
12 ounces diced ham
6 ounces finely chopped fresh mushrooms
1 (10 3/4 ounce) can reduced sodium cream of mushroom soup
3 tablespoons low-fat milk
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
2 cups cheddar cheese
1/2 cup French-fried onions

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F Cut green beans to to desired serving size.
  • Boil green beans until cooked to desired softness.
  • In a skillet, melt butter & add onions, cook until tender.
  • Add mushrooms & cook for 5 minutes, then add ham & cook until just browned.
  • Add soup, milk, cayenne pepper, & green beans to the skillet & mix all together to coat well.
  • Grease a 13" x 9" casserole dish & add mixture. Sprinkle cheddar cheese on top.
  • Bake uncovered for 20 minutes. Remove from oven & add crispy onion topping, then bake for an additional 5 minutes or until onions are golden.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 213.7, Fat 13.5, SaturatedFat 7.8, Cholesterol 55.9, Sodium 840.8, Carbohydrate 5.2, Fiber 1.7, Sugar 2.7, Protein 18.4
